Bolenowe (Camborne)

Description

Grid reference: SW 672 379

Ecclesiastical parish: Camborne. Civil parish: Camborne.

Several tenements or farms, now a hamlet.


Chronological Sequence

Boslaynou, 1321; Bollenowe, 1429; Bolleynow, 1538; Bollennow, c.1600; Bollenowe, 1600, 1603, c.1630; Beleno, 1651, 1664; Belenow, 1724; Bolennoe, Bolonoe, 1743; Belleno, 1745; Bolenno, 1748; Bolenoe, 1768; Bolennowe, 1825; Bolenna, 1838; Bolenowe, 1843; Bolennowe, 1850; Bolennoe, 1853; Bolenowe, 1854; Bolenno, 1884; Bolenowe, 1884, 1948, 1967, 1973, 2003, 2011
